A few weeks ago I watched a video - not this one - where you were excited to share a new technique for applying eyeshadow. It's the 'stripe' method, where you applied three different colours to the eyelid and blended them together with a fluffy brush in one direction only, from the corner of the eye outwards. (I looked and looked for that video but cannot find it.) Well, I have been using - and perfecting! - this technique of applying eyeshadow ever since. It has changed my life! The result is magical and never fails to produce a beautiful ombre effect even on my 75-year old hooded eyelids. I use matte shadows for the outer and inner third, and a shimmer in the middle. Beautiful, sweet, but try putting your cheek color up high, no further down than the outer corner of your eye. It gives a lifting effect. As we age we need to avoid putt our cheek color downward onto the apples of our cheeks as we once did when we were younger. It has a downward pulling effect and pulls our face down and ages our look.
